Job description

Interested in a minimum starting hourly rate of $12.28 per hour - $14.45 per hour?

Why should I apply in just a few clicks?

  • Paid Time Off and Sunday Off -- We are Closed!
  • Full-Time Employment and a Consistent Schedule
  • Weekly Pay (companywide)
  • Award Winning Culture with the Opportunity to Advance
  • Great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ision, Life Insurance, Supplemental Life Insurance, Spouse/Dependent Life Insurance, Short Term Disability, Long Term Disability, Flexible Spending Accounts, 401(k) Savings Plan with company match, Legal Insurance, Identity Theft Protection Plan, Health Savings Accounts, Hospital Indemnity, Critical Illness, Accident Insurance, Limited Purpose Plan

What will you do? Provide customers access to high-quality goods that enhance their quality of life. You will do meaningful work and make a difference in our customers' lives!

A day in the life of a Customer Account Representative:

  • Customer Service: Provide friendly, top-notch customer experiences through "white glove" service with a servant's heart in our stores and in customers' homes and obtain new rental orders when needed on the sales floor and over the phone.
  • Deliveries & Pickups: Opportunity to get out of the store and display a winning spirit through safe and compliant loading/unloading and installation of products while following all handling and transportation procedures as well as keeping vehicles clean and properly maintained as assigned.
  • Merchandising: Maintain an inviting store with organized product and cleanliness with both customers and fellow coworkers in mind by refurbishing merchandise to like new condition and keeping showroom dusted, vacuumed, and organized.

What are the minimum requirements?

  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• Valid state driver's license and good driving record -- You WILL be driving the company vehicles
  • Ability to lift and move products such as furniture, electronics, and appliances
  • Great communication and customer service skills

What are some additional helpful traits?

  • Seeking more than just a job, but a CAREER
  • A desire to improve our customer's lives
  • A hunger to learn the business
  • Grit and determination

Physical Demands:

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by a Coworker to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the Coworker is regularly required to talk and hear. This position is very active and requires standing, walking, bending, kneeling, stooping, crouching, crawling, and climbing all day. The Coworker must frequently lift and/or move (push/pull) heavy items and merchandise. All Coworkers are expected to adhere to all Company safety guidelines while meeting the physical demands of the job.

Expected Hours of Work:

This is a full-time position, and hours/days of work are Monday through Saturday, store open to close hours. Sundays off along with one other weekday off. Schedules and hours per week/overtime work may change throughout the year as dictated by management and business needs.
